The Contemporary Landscape: Advanced Call Center Solutions
- Omnichannel Support: Presently, modern software extends beyond voice calls to include emails, chat, social media, and more, enabling businesses to offer comprehensive omnichannel customer support.
- Automation and AI: Furthermore, the integration of artificial intelligence and automation technologies, such as chatbots and AI analytics, has markedly improved customer interaction and operational efficiency.
- Data-Driven Insights: Also, todayโs call centers benefit from advanced analytics and reporting tools, providing valuable insights that drive continuous improvement in service quality.
- Cloud-Based Flexibility: Additionally, the transition to cloud-based solutions has brought about unparalleled scalability and flexibility, along with significant cost savings and the capacity to support remote workforces.
- Seamless Integration: Equally important, modern platforms now effortlessly integrate with various business systems, streamlining data management and offering a comprehensive view of customer interactions.
- Enhanced Personalization: Lastly, leveraging customer data has allowed todayโs call center software to deliver highly personalized experiences, significantly en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ty.
The Benefits of Modern Call Center Software
- Efficiency: Not only do they automate routine tasks, but they also reduce the workload on agents, leading to quicker resolution times and overall improved operational efficiency.
- Scalability: Additionally, cloud-based solutions provide the flexibility to scale operations to meet demand, ensuring businesses can adjust their capacity as needed.
- Informed Decision-Making: Furthermore, the insights garnered from advanced analytics enable businesses to make informed strategic decisions, ultimately enhancing the quality of customer service.
- Omnichannel Support: Moreover, the ability to support multiple communication channels means businesses can engage customers on their preferred platforms, ensuring a seamless service experience.
- Elevated Customer Satisfaction: Finally, the combination of personalized interactions, swift issue resolution, and efficient service contributes to higher customer satisfaction and loyalty.
